This is the the palace which was built in 1461 and used until 1850s as the residental and parliment house of the empire. The logest palace used by the Ottoman empire. The palace is devided in two sectios as Harem and Selamlık. Selamlık the men and Harem the female section ofthe palace. This is the oldest church built in Istanbul in 4 century A.D.The only church which wasn't converted to a mosque but used as the arsenal of the janiseries ( the guards of the palace). Later used as the first archeology museum of Ottoman Empire and now a museum.
